Overview
The first step in defending yourself or your company from potential cyber threats is understanding the foundations of cyber security. This diploma course covers the fundamentals of cyber security. We establish the value of cyber security in the Digital Age and provide an overview of cyber threats and attack vectors. We also explore the legal and ethical issues relevant to cyber security. The course lays out the fundamentals of network security, system security, cryptography, web application security and mobile security.
We explain how you can get on-demand access to computing power, storage space and database services at pay-per-use costs in the cloud computing industry rather than making investments in and owning physical servers and data centres. Moving on from cloud computing, we explore incident response and forensics, ethical hacking, cyber threat intelligence and risk management and compliance.
This diploma course identifies security as the most crucial components of any software system that organisations can use to help protect their systems and their data against cyber threats. This requires that they incorporate security considerations from each project's start and sustain security efforts throughout its existence. We also discuss secure software development, wireless network security, social engineering and physical security, Internet of Things (IoT) security and various legal and ethical aspects of cyber security. This course suits IT specialists, software developers and anyone interested in learning about security, privacy and anonymity.
